Output 89c8ea5afa0835c4157e2599160ea9fb904bdf578b8d4bf4325dfe3b82d0d0b1:0

value
436710749
script pubkey
OP_0 OP_PUSHBYTES_20 5c55baf354303b96b97037fab8a2af2c30794be9
address
bc1qt32m4u65xqaedwtsxlat3g409sc8jjlfxvdp4s
transaction
89c8ea5afa0835c4157e2599160ea9fb904bdf578b8d4bf4325dfe3b82d0d0b1
confirmations
170003
spent
true